On this page
- 1/ As you brew, you must bake.
2/ A slow fire makes sweet malt.
3/ An idle man tempts the devil.
4/ A wrinkled purse; a wrinkled face
5/ A lie has no legs, but it can travel.
6/ A stitch in time saves nine
7/ A man will never change his mind, if he has no mind to change.
8/ A place for everything, and everything in its place.
9/ A penny saved is a penny gained
10/ A fool may easily find more faults in anything, than a wise man can mend
11/ A liar is daring towards God, and a coward towards man.
12/A straight tree may have crooked rooth
13/ A woman's tongue wears like a hank of yarn.
